Man Arrested for Arrow Attacks Near Special Needs School
Update: 2025-11-27
Description
A man in Melbourne has been arrested for allegedly firing arrows into a special needs schools yard for three months, causing alarm among students and parents. The fifty-one-year-old man was charged with reckless conduct, discharging a missile, and wilful damage. He was granted bail and will appear in court on April fifteenth.
